				| If you used a hash function... Then of course we cannot decrypt this! hash IS NOT encryption... 
 If you hash something, you cannot decrypt it.
 
 If you encrypt something, you can decrypt it.
 
 So... No.
 
 Unless you are mixing up your words...
 
 Did you hash it or did you encrypt it?
 
 THERE IS A HUGE DIFFERENCE!
 
 Hashing is for integrity checking...
 Encryption is for making things secret and shit.
